The Times Online has published a short Q & A interview with actor John Hurt (Ollivander), in which the venerable performer relates his impressions of the many aspects of his life, both onscreen and off. In the article, John Hurt discusses the role of Ollivander in the “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ows” film, as well as what it was like to return to the series after his extended gap between the first and last films. Quoteagae:
The franchise
It’s very strange really. I did the first one and thought that would be it. Nobody knew whether it was going to be successful. When I came back last December to do the last two, suddenly everybody’s grown up. Daniel’s 20. It’s very peculiar.
Potter fans
They’re crazy about Ollivander ” they love him! I’m not sure they will when they see the next one when he’s being tortured. I’ve never been pestered for an autograph. I get asked ” usually by parents because the children are a bit too shy to ask. But I’ve never been pestered; I have a very good class of fan.
